    Honestly think a resale system just compounds the problem. No way people give up a season ticket if they are getting money back on games they don't want to go to. In effect it just makes their season ticket cheaper as they claw cash back they wouldn't get just now. Up the stadium size and possibly look into options that move people on days when the stadium isn't filled. Just usher them down to fill the seats and compress the seated areas. Get the whole bottom section of the old jungle going again as an Ultras area, all standing.

    It's called land banking, and it's actually a good business idea... Not sure it's the BEST idea, but from a business perspective the more land around your core premises the better as it allows you to develop now and into the future, while also stopping others from hedging you in to use your business as a captive entity you need to buy out or to provide competition against your own model for services etc.

    Saying that, it's not great for the area or people if it's not used to actually develop, or to choke out healthy competition against price gouging
